The Shipping & Receiving Clerk is responsible for preparing, packing, receiving, and shipping customer orders accurately and on time. This role plays a critical part in ensuring finished goods move smoothly in and out of our facility.
Key Responsibilities- Prepare, pack, and ship outgoing orders using UPS, Fed Ex, and Ship Station
- Receive and check incoming shipments for accuracy and damage
- Organize inventory and maintain a clean, efficient shipping area
- Generate shipping labels and tracking information
- Coordinate with production and customer service teams to meet deadlines
- Load/unload shipments and move product throughout the facility
- Follow all safety procedures and company policies
- Previous shipping & receiving experience preferred
- Experience with UPS, Fed Ex, and Ship Station strongly preferred
- Bilingual (English/Spanish) strongly preferred
- Ability to lift up to 50 lbs regularly
- Strong attention to detail and organization skills
- Reliable, punctual, and able to work in a fast-paced environment
- Basic computer skills required
- Full-time, hourly position
- $18–$20/hour, depending on experience
